Becton Dickinson optimizes workflows with Performance Analytics to better serve healthcare pros

Becton Dickinson (BD), a global medical technology company based in Franklin Lakes, NJ with about 65,000 employees, develops products that advance medical research, diagnostics, and care delivery. While BD had deployed ServiceNow to streamline IT and other workflows, leaders still needed a way to measure how well those processes were performing and to prove the business value of their digital investments.

BD implemented ServiceNow Performance Analytics to provide standardized dashboards, metrics, and indicators for monitoring, controlling, and optimizing processes. The tool let teams compare MTTR across regions, spot anomalies (such as a broken req-to-pay rule), model hypothetical changes, and focus only on exceptions. That visibility cut investigation time, reduced a finance RTP process MTTR from ~31 days to 3–4 days, lowered operational costs and labor, and gave teams faster, data-driven confidence in process improvements.
